What is a Powered Air Purifying Respirator Mask?
A powered air purifying respirator mask, often called a PAPR, is a type of mask that uses a fan to pull air through special filters. This filtered air is then blown into a hood or helmet. It creates a positive pressure inside the mask. This means the air is always pushing outwards. It helps prevent harmful particles from entering the mask. PAPRs are designed for comfort and protection.
How Does a PAPR Work to Keep You Safe?
A PAPR uses a battery-powered fan. This fan is the “powered” part. It draws in the surrounding air. Then, it pushes this air through one or more filters. These filters trap tiny particles like dust, mold, viruses, and chemicals. The clean air then flows into a breathing zone. This zone is created by a hood, helmet, or tight-fitting facepiece. The continuous airflow makes breathing easier. It also helps keep the mask sealed against your face.

Key Components of a Powered Air Purifying Respirator Mask
Every PAPR system has a few main parts that work together. These parts ensure you get clean, safe air. Understanding these components helps you appreciate the technology.
Fan Unit: This is the “engine” of the PAPR. It’s usually a small, battery-powered motor. It pulls air in and pushes it through the filters.
Filters: These are the “cleaners” of the system. They are made of special materials. They trap different types of airborne contaminants.
Breathing Tube: This connects the fan and filter unit to the headpiece. It carries the clean air to you.
Headpiece: This can be a hood, helmet, or tight-fitting facepiece. It creates the breathing zone where you inhale filtered air.
Types of Headpieces for PAPRs
The headpiece is what you wear. It’s important for both comfort and protection. Different tasks might require different types of headpieces.
Hoods and Helmets
These are loose-fitting. They cover your head and neck. They offer a high level of protection. They also provide good ventilation. This is great for hot environments.
Tight-Fitting Facepieces
These cover your nose and mouth. They are similar to traditional respirators. They create a very good seal. This is important for certain hazardous gases.
Choosing the Right Filters for Your PAPR
Filters are crucial. They determine what the PAPR can protect you from. You need to select filters based on the specific hazards you face.
| Filter Type | What It Protects Against | Common Uses |
| :—————– | :————————————————————— | :———————————————- |
| HEPA Filter | Very fine particles like dust, mist, fumes, and biological agents | Healthcare, manufacturing, demolition |
| Acid Gas Cartridge | Acidic gases like chlorine or sulfur dioxide | Chemical plants, emergency response |
| Organic Vapor Cartridge | Organic vapors from solvents and paints | Painting, chemical handling, laboratories |
| Combination Filter | A mix of particle and gas protection | Multi-hazard environments, general industrial use |
For example, if you work with fine wood dust, a HEPA filter is essential. If you are painting with solvent-based paints, you’ll need an organic vapor cartridge. Always check the manufacturer’s recommendations.

Important Considerations When Using a PAPR
While PAPRs are excellent safety tools, there are things to keep in mind. Proper use and maintenance are key.
Fit Testing and Training
Even with a PAPR, proper training is important. You need to know how to use it correctly. For tight-fitting PAPRs, fit testing is still recommended. This ensures the mask creates the best possible seal.
Battery Life and Maintenance
The battery powers the fan. Make sure it’s fully charged before use. Follow the manufacturer’s instructions for charging and battery care. Regular cleaning of the unit is also important.
Filter Replacement Schedule
Filters don’t last forever. They get clogged over time. Replace filters according to the manufacturer’s schedule or when you notice a change in airflow. This ensures the PAPR keeps working effectively.

Frequently Asked Questions about PAPRs
What is the main difference between a PAPR and a regular mask?
A regular mask is passive. You breathe through it. A PAPR uses a fan to actively pull air through filters. This makes it easier to breathe and provides better protection.
Do I need a prescription for a PAPR?
Generally, you do not need a prescription for most PAPRs. However, some specialized models or filters might have specific requirements. Always check with the supplier.
How long do PAPR filters last?
Filter life varies. It depends on the type of filter and the environment. High dust or contaminant levels shorten filter life. Always follow the manufacturer’s recommendations for replacement.
Can I wear glasses with a PAPR?
If you use a tight-fitting PAPR, glasses can interfere with the seal. Hoods or helmets often provide more room. Some users find ways to adapt, but it’s important to ensure a good seal.
